What Makes Cement Suitable for a Shower Base?
Several factors contribute to the suitability of cement for a shower base, especially when considering durability, water resistance, and ease of installation.
- Water Resistance: Cement can be formulated to be highly water-resistant, making it ideal for areas exposed to moisture such as shower bases. Specialized cement mixes, like those containing additives, can significantly reduce water permeability, preventing damage from prolonged exposure to water.
- Durability: Cement is known for its strength and longevity. When properly mixed and cured, cement can withstand heavy weights and resist cracking, which is essential for a shower base that must support both the tile and the weight of individuals using the shower.
- Ease of Installation: Cement can be easily molded and shaped to create a sloped surface for effective drainage in a shower base. This adaptability allows for a seamless installation process that can accommodate various designs and layouts, ensuring that water flows toward the drain.
- Compatibility with Tile: Cement provides an excellent bonding surface for tiles, which are commonly used in shower bases. The rough texture of cured cement helps adhesives grip effectively, ensuring that tiles remain securely in place over time.
- Cost-Effectiveness: Compared to other materials, cement is often more affordable and widely available, making it a practical choice for many homeowners. Its low cost, combined with its durability, offers a high return on investment in terms of performance and longevity.

How Do Polymer-Modified and Epoxy Mortars Compare?
| Aspect | Polymer-Modified Mortar | Epoxy Mortar |
|---|---|---|
| Durability | Offers good durability for various applications and is resistant to cracking. | Highly durable, excellent for heavy-duty applications and harsh environments. |
| Flexibility | Provides enhanced flexibility, allowing for slight movement without damage. | Less flexible, but offers superior strength under load. |
| Water Resistance | Generally water-resistant, suitable for wet areas like shower bases. | Excellent water resistance, ideal for moisture-prone environments. |
| Curing Time | Typically faster curing time, allowing for quicker installations. | Longer curing time required, but results in a very strong bond. |
| Cost | Generally more affordable than epoxy mortars. | Higher initial cost, but may save on maintenance and repairs. |
| Applications | Suitable for floor and wall tiles, especially in residential settings. | Ideal for industrial applications, chemical exposure, and areas requiring high strength. |
| Setting Time | Sets quickly, often within a few hours. | Longer setting time, typically requiring at least 24 hours before full use. |
What Factors Should Be Considered When Selecting Cement for Shower Installation?
When selecting cement for a shower installation, several important factors should be considered to ensure durability and water resistance.
- Water Resistance: Choosing a cement that is specifically formulated for moisture-prone environments is crucial. Products such as polymer-modified cement can provide enhanced water resistance, preventing mold and mildew growth in wet areas.
- Strength and Durability: The cement must possess sufficient compressive strength to withstand the weight of the shower base and any additional fixtures. High-strength cement options ensure long-lasting performance and can handle the stresses of regular use without cracking.
- Workability: The ease of mixing and application is another vital factor. A cement that offers good workability allows for smoother application and better bonding with tiles and other materials, which is essential for a flawless finish.
- Setting Time: The setting time of the cement can impact the overall installation process. A quick-setting cement may be beneficial for faster project completion, but it is important to balance this with the need for adequate working time to achieve the desired results.
- Compatibility with Other Materials: It’s essential to ensure that the selected cement is compatible with other materials in the shower installation, such as tiles and adhesives. Using compatible products helps to create a cohesive system that performs well together and minimizes the risk of failure over time.
- Cost: Budget considerations are important when selecting cement, as prices can vary significantly. While it may be tempting to choose the cheapest option, investing in higher-quality cement can save money in the long run by reducing maintenance and repair needs.
- Manufacturer’s Recommendations: Always refer to the manufacturer’s guidelines and recommendations for the best cement suited for shower bases. This can provide insights into specific products known for their effectiveness in wet environments.

How Can You Ensure a Successful Shower Base Cement Installation?
To ensure a successful shower base cement installation, several key factors should be considered:
- Choose the Right Cement: Selecting the best cement for a shower base is crucial, as it should be waterproof and durable. Options like specialized shower base mortar or thin-set cement are designed for wet environments and can withstand the stresses of a shower’s use.
- Surface Preparation: Properly preparing the substrate is essential for adhesion and preventing cracks. This involves cleaning the area thoroughly, ensuring it is free from dust, grease, or any other contaminants, and making sure it is level and structurally sound.
- Mixing Techniques: Mixing the cement according to the manufacturer’s specifications is vital for achieving the right consistency and strength. Using the correct water-to-cement ratio and mixing it evenly ensures that the mixture can properly set and bond to the shower base.
- Application Method: The application of the cement should be done carefully to ensure an even distribution and optimal thickness. Use a trowel to spread the cement uniformly, and make sure to create a slight slope towards the drain to facilitate proper water drainage.
- Allow Proper Curing Time: Allowing the cement to cure fully is critical for its strength and durability. Follow the manufacturer’s guidelines on curing times, as insufficient curing can lead to cracks and a compromised shower base.
- Waterproofing Measures: Implementing waterproofing solutions, such as a membrane or sealant, can provide an extra layer of protection against leaks. This step is essential to ensure longevity and effectiveness of the shower base installation.
